Human resources (HR) jobs are an essential part of many businesses and tend to grow at a similar rate as the overall labor market. As the labor market strengthens and businesses increase hiring, more recruiters and HR specialists are needed. Many HR jobs lend themselves well to remote work, which will become more common in the coming years. Smaller companies are expected to continue to shift many HR functions to agencies, rather than rely on in-house specialists, providing opportunities for employees to diversify their work. Data and technology will play an increasingly important role in HR, so digital and quantitative skills can help candidates stand out.

The average salary for Human Resources Development is $128,806 per year or $62 per hour, with top earners making up to $233,256 (90th percentile). Typically, pay ranges from $96,605 (25th percentile) to $177,044 (75th percentile) annually. Salary estimates are based on 8 salaries submitted anonymously to Glassdoor by Human Resources Development employees.
